Linux ksm metricsetedit

This functionality is in beta and is subject to change. The design and code is less mature than official GA features and is being provided as-is with no warranties. Beta features are not subject to the support SLA of official GA features.

The KSM module reports data from Kernel Samepage Merging. In order to take advantage of KSM, applications must use the madvise system call to mark memory regions for merging. KSM is not enabled on all distros, and KSM status is set with the CONFIG_KSM kernel flag.

Here is an example document generated by this metricset:

{
    "@timestamp": "2017-10-12T08:05:34.853Z",
    "event": {
        "dataset": "linux.ksm",
        "duration": 115000,
        "module": "linux"
    },
    "linux": {
        "ksm": {
            "stats": {
                "pages_shared": 100,
                "pages_sharing": 10,
                "pages_unshared": 0,
                "pages_volatile": 0,
                "full_scans": 2000,
                "stable_node_chains": 0,
                "stable_node_dups": 0
            }
        }
    },
    "metricset": {
        "name": "ksm",
        "period": 10000
    },
    "service": {
        "type": "linux"
    }
}
